- admin - 03-05-2009 Comfigurator 3.0.0 is ready at last. Please download from Comfigurator 3 Link Comfigurator 3 replaces Comfigurator 2. The new software is based on the .NET platform, and represents a major improvement to the user interface and functionality. Both Comfigurator 2 and 3 can coexist in the same PC. Conversion between Comfigurator 2 and 3 is possible. - admin - 03-25-2009 We have just discovered that the Comfort II default template def34.cctx (the configuration opened when you select File > New Comfort II Ultra) has an incorrect setting for Siren Types All the siren types have BELL set to OFF so the bell will not turn on when there is any alarm. If you have created a file using the def34 template please check and enable the BELL setting for relevent Siren types The amended def34.cctx file is attached.
